VENTURA COUNTY NEWS : Obituaries : Martha Jane Weaverling; School Librarian

Martha Jane Weaverling, the librarian at Rio Plaza School, died Sunday at Ventura County Medical Center. She was 53.

She was born Martha Gray on Jan. 5, 1946, in Conroe, Texas. When she was 9, her family moved to Oxnard, where she later graduated from Adolfo Camarillo High School.

In 1977, with her two daughters attending school, she volunteered to work in the library at Rio Plaza School. Two years later, Weaverling became an employee and worked there for the next 20 years.

“Books were her life. She loved to read,” said Beth Weaverling, one of her daughters. She added that her mother enjoyed square-dancing, gardening and was an active member of Ventura Missionary Church.

Other survivors include daughter Rebecca Weaverling, also of Oxnard; sister Joyce Coert of Santa Paula; brothers Buddy Gray of Ventura, Kenneth Gray of Olympia, Wash., Dan Gray of Springfield, Mo., and two grandchildren.

Visitation is scheduled from 9 a.m. to noon Friday at Payton Mortuary in Oxnard. The graveside service will be at 2 p.m. at Conejo Mountain Memorial Park in Camarillo with the Rev. Leonard DeWitt officiating.
